What is the difference between Padder Guarantor and renters insurance?

Padder Guarantor is a an insurance policy where your landlord is the beneficiary. You choose to purchase the policy to help qualify for housing if you don’t meet traditional screening criteria. It covers your landlord for certain financial losses if you default during the lease.

Renters insurance, on the other hand, protects your personal belongings and liability.

Many renters choose to have both: Padder Guarantor helps you secure the lease, while renters insurance protects your things once you’ve moved in.
